Downtown Route: Financial District & Statue of Liberty
The New York Hop-On Hop-Off bus map PDF is invaluable when navigating the Downtown Route, which concentrates on the historic Financial District and iconic Statue of Liberty. The map clearly illustrates stops near Wall Street, the New York Stock Exchange, and Battery Park – the gateway to the Statue of Liberty and Ellis Island ferries.
Carefully examine the map to pinpoint the ferry terminals and plan sufficient time for security checks and the ferry ride itself. The PDF will also show connections to other routes, allowing seamless transitions to Midtown or Uptown.
Look for highlighted points of interest on the map, such as One World Trade Center and the 9/11 Memorial, to optimize your exploration of this poignant and significant area of New York City.

Best Time to Ride
Utilizing the New York Hop-On Hop-Off bus map PDF, strategically plan your ride times to avoid peak crowds and maximize enjoyment. Early mornings (before 9:00 AM) and late afternoons (after 4:00 PM) generally offer fewer passengers, providing more comfortable seating and easier access to prime viewing spots.
Mid-day, especially during peak tourist season (summer and holidays), can be exceptionally busy. The map highlights route lengths; consider this when estimating travel times during congested periods. Weekdays typically experience lower ridership compared to weekends.
Check the map for routes covering outdoor attractions and factor in weather conditions. A sunny day is ideal for open-top bus experiences, while inclement weather might necessitate covered routes.

Hop-On Hop-Off vs. Other New York Tours
While a New York Hop-On Hop-Off bus map PDF aids navigation, understanding tour comparisons is vital. Unlike guided walking tours or specialized themed tours, Hop-On Hop-Off buses offer unparalleled flexibility and coverage of the city.
Compared to subway or taxi travel, these buses provide narrated commentary and pre-planned routes hitting major landmarks. They are less immersive than walking tours but cover far more ground. Unlike private tours, they are a cost-effective option for independent exploration.

The map helps visualize the bus routes relative to other attractions, allowing you to decide if it suits your sightseeing style. Consider your priorities – depth of experience versus breadth of coverage – when choosing between tour types.
